Marvel Rivals is getting a Marvel's Spider-Man 2 skin to celebrate the open-world title's PC launch

  • The Marvel's Spider-Man 2 skin goes live in Marvel Rivals on January 30, 2025
  • The skin is modeled after Spider-Man's Advanced Suit 2.0
  • This is a premium skin you'll need to purchase from the in-game store in Marvel Rivals
Earlier this week, Sony announced that Marvel Rivals players will be able to purchase a Marvel's Spider-Man 2 skin from the in-game store to celebrate the open-world title's PC launch. The skin will be released on the same day as the PC port, Thursday, January 30, 2025, but it won't be free.

There's an entire trophy dedicated to Peter Parker's alter ego, and it's one of the more challenging in the game, with a 9.9% earn rate. Don't get too excited, though, because it's just a bronze.

Spider-Man's "Spider-Sense Tingling!" trophy requires you to detect an enemy with Spider-Sense and land a winning counterattack. Every clip I've seen of Spider-Man in Marvel Rivals shows him pulling enemies through Dr. Strange's portals over the edge of the map to score kills. It's an incredibly efficient strategy, but you're going to need to work a lot harder and less smart if you want to unlock this trophy.
